Dresden’s T.J. Brodie was one of the heroes for the Calgary Flames on Sunday night in Game 3 on their opening round playoff series with the Vancouver Canucks.

Brodie had a goal and an assist in a 4-2 Flames win and was named the game’s first star.

Calgary now leads the best-of-seven series 2-1.

Brodie was plus 1 in the game and logged 26:20 minutes of ice time.

Calgary will look to grab a strangle hold on the series on Tuesday in Calgary.

Puck drops at 8 p.m.
